Welcome to the Veldrix rendering team. Template rendering performance is our most common page source: the Quillstone engine caches compiled templates per tenant, and cache evictions under memory pressure can triple p95 latency. Before you deploy any hotfix to the render tier, verify the warm-cache benchmark passes in staging, and confirm eviction rates on the Larkspur dashboard are below threshold. Hotfix builds must be signed before the deploy pipeline at Ostermere will accept them. Use the on-call signing key, reproduced here for convenience.

signing key of bajop-hahag = bky13_yLSJStjSXhzxg

**Key Ceremony Checklist — Item 7 (Calendar Sync)**
Before the Meridian Vault ceremony begins, confirm that the ceremony slot in Orlopp Scheduler has not double-booked the signing room. Last quarter, a sync conflict between the Torvale office calendar and the ceremony tracker caused two custodians to arrive an hour late. Verify both calendars show identical start times, then initial the log. Once verified, record the quorum recovery material directly below.

unlock words, bawef-kahap: sorax-sorir-quenys-aldok

CI note: the Harrowgate secrets-rotation utility fails its pipeline stage when the vault lease expires mid-run, leaving the job in a retry loop that masks the real error. Workaround: re-issue the lease before the rotate step and cap retries at two. Rotation itself is atomic; no partial credential states were observed in audit logs. All failures occurred on one runner pool only. The affected build is recorded below.

session token of kahog-bahif = htk9_f63daec35

Ticket: Deploy blocked — signature check failed on graphql-batcher v1.4

The N+1 fix for the Ordwell GraphQL resolver (dataloader batching on `lineItems`) is ready, but the artifact signer rejects the build. Root cause: pipeline still references the retired Q2 key. Fix: update the signer config to the current key. For reference, the correct key follows.

deploy key for kagup-bawig: bky9_ZMq28eTw9